Answer:
Democratic government Non-democratic government
Democracy is the best form of government as the rulers are accountable to the people and have to fulfill their needs. The rulers are not accountable to the people and their needs.
In a democratic government, people elect their rulers and have right in decision making. In non-democratic governments, people do not elect their rulers and have no right in decision making.
There is freedom of expression and people enjoy political rights. There is no freedom of expression and people do not enjoy fundamental rights.
Example: India, USA. Example: Saudi Arabia, Zimbabwe
